BTW: when I do

# getent passwd | grep ren_test4



I get:

ren_test4:*:12521:10513:ren_test4:/home/DOMAIN.LOCAL/ren_test4:/bin/bash



but when I do: getent passwd ren_test4

ren_test3:*:12521:10513:ren_test3:/home/DOMAIN.LOCAL/ren_test3:/bin/bash



WTF??

> > BTW I noticed that most configs use the wildcard parameter. So the

> > smb.conf now uses:

> >

> > idmap config * : backend = rid

> > idmap config * : range = 16777216-33554431

> >

> > But still no change... I really wonder where this old username is

> > coming from...

> >

>

> No, the '*' range is meant for BUILTIN and local windows users, Please

> only refer to the Samba wiki for info, there is some terrible dross out

> there on the internet.

>

> Can you please post a sanitized version of the users object in AD,

> perhaps this will highlight something.
